The low strain pile integrity tester (pile dynamic tester) is a portable NDT device based on the low-strain reflected wave method (pulse echo method), used to evaluate the integrity of concrete bored piles, driven piles, and other deep foundations. The operator strikes the pile top with a hand-held hammer to generate a stress wave; the sensor captures reflected wave signals, and the system analyzes the data to quickly determine defect locations (necking, soil inclusion, segregation, voids, etc.) and severity, while also verifying pile length. The instrument features high-precision data acquisition and adaptive amplification technology for clear waveforms and easy toe reflection identification. Equipped with a high-brightness touchscreen, supports wireless data transmission, and has a built-in high-capacity lithium battery for long operation. Simple operation, one-person testing. Compliant with ASTM D5882, BS EN ISO 22477-4 and other international standards. Widely used for pile quality testing in construction, bridges, highways, railways, and port projects. The low strain pile integrity tester uses the low-strain reflected wave method (pulse echo). A hand-held hammer strikes the pile top, generating a stress wave that travels down the shaft. Reflected waves are generated when encountering defects (cracks, necking, soil inclusions, voids) or the pile toe. A sensor captures the signals, and the system displays waveforms in real time for analysis, quickly identifying defect locations and severity, while also verifying pile length.
